自适应图像压缩技术研究

发布时间: 2024-01-17 06:30:38 阅读量: 54 订阅数: 31
# 1. 引言 ## 1.1 背景介绍 在数字化时代,图像作为一种重要的媒介,被广泛应用于各个领域,包括媒体、通信、医疗、安全等。然而,随着图像的使用量不断增加,图像传输和存储的需求也越来越高,而图像数据的体积相对较大,导致资源的浪费和传输时间的延长。为了解决这个问题,图像压缩成为了一种重要的技术手段。 图像压缩是指通过对图像数据进行编码和压缩,以减小数据的体积,从而达到节省存储空间和传输带宽的目的。常见的图像压缩算法包括无损压缩和有损压缩两种。无损压缩算法可以保证压缩后的数据与原始数据的完全一致,而有损压缩算法则根据图像的特性和要求,去除部分冗余信息,以牺牲一定的画质达到更高的压缩比。 ## 1.2 目的和意义 本文将重点介绍自适应图像压缩技术,这是一种基于图像内容和压缩需求动态调整压缩比例的方法。与传统的固定压缩比方法相比,自适应图像压缩技术可以根据不同图像的特点和使用场景,采用不同的压缩比例,既节省了存储空间和传输带宽,又保证了图像的视觉质量。 本文将介绍自适应图像压缩的基本概念和原理,并深入探讨其中涉及的关键技术和算法。此外,还将分析自适应图像压缩技术在移动互联网和数字媒体领域的应用,并展望其未来的发展方向。 通过本文的阅读,读者可以深入了解自适应图像压缩技术的原理和优势,并对其在实际应用中的场景和效果有更全面的认识。 # 2. 图像压缩的基本概念 图像压缩是一种通过减少图像数据量来减小文件大小的技术。图像压缩可以分为有损压缩和无损压缩两种类型。有损压缩会导致图像质量的损失,而无损压缩则可以保持图像质量不变。 #### 2.1 图像压缩的定义 图像压缩是指通过编码技术,将图像文件的数据量减少到最小,以便在有限的存储空间或带宽下进行传输和存储。图像压缩的目的是在尽可能减小文件大小的同时尽量减少图像质量的损失,以满足特定应用场景的要求。 #### 2.2 常见的图像压缩算法 常见的图像压缩算法包括JPEG、WebP、JPEG 2000等。这些算法采用了不同的压缩原理和编码方式,以在保证一定图像质量的前提下实现尽可能小的文件大小。JPEG是一种广泛应用的有损压缩算法,WebP是谷歌推出的同时支持有损和无损压缩的图像格式,而JPEG 2000则是一种针对大尺寸图像优化的压缩算法。 #### 2.3 自适应图像压缩的出发点 传统的图像压缩算法在压缩率和图像质量之间存在固定的折衷关系,无法根据具体场景和需求进行实时调整。自适应图像压缩的出发点是希望能够根据图像内容、显示设备、网络带宽等因素动态调整压缩率,以实现更加灵活和高效的图像传输和存储。 # 3. 自适应图像压缩的原理 自适应图像压缩是一种智能化的压缩技术,其目标是在保证图像质量的前提下,尽
corwn 最低0.47元/天 解锁专栏
买1年送1年
点击查看下一篇
profit 百万级 高质量VIP文章无限畅学
profit 千万级 优质资源任意下载
profit C知道 免费提问 ( 生成式Al产品 )

相关推荐

臧竹振

高级音视频技术架构师
毕业于四川大学数学系,目前在一家知名互联网公司担任高级音视频技术架构师一职,负责公司音视频系统的架构设计与优化工作。
专栏简介
本专栏《图形图像处理技术:图像压缩与图形渲染算法》旨在介绍和探讨图形图像处理领域中的重要技术,具体包括图像压缩和图形渲染两大方面。在图像压缩方面,我们将会详细介绍无损压缩算法和有损压缩算法的原理和常见方法,并深入分析基于离散余弦变换、向量量化、零块检测以及自适应等技术在图像压缩中的应用。在图形渲染方面,我们将会研究常见的图像渲染算法,如光照模型与渲染方程、光线追踪、辐射度算法以及几何方法等,并探讨透明度、反射度以及阴影生成算法在图像渲染中的应用。通过本专栏的学习,读者将能够全面了解图形图像处理技术,并掌握图像压缩和图形渲染的相关原理与方法。
最低0.47元/天 解锁专栏
买1年送1年
百万级 高质量VIP文章无限畅学
千万级 优质资源任意下载
C知道 免费提问 ( 生成式Al产品 )

最新推荐

【Vcomputer存储软件扩展性探讨】:应对大规模数据存储的10大策略

![【Vcomputer存储软件扩展性探讨】:应对大规模数据存储的10大策略](https://media.geeksforgeeks.org/wp-content/uploads/20211222232902/AWS2edited.jpg) 参考资源链接:[桂林电子科大计算机教学辅助软件:Vcomputer软件包](https://wenku.csdn.net/doc/7gix61gm88?spm=1055.2635.3001.10343) # 1. Vcomputer存储软件概述 随着信息技术的飞速发展,存储软件已成为整个计算机系统中不可或缺的关键组件。本章我们将对Vcomputer存

日立电子扫描电镜的电子光学系统详解:彻底了解原理与操作

![扫描电镜](https://vaccoat.com/wp-content/uploads/Vac-FESEM-2-1024x574.jpg) 参考资源链接:[日立电子扫描电镜操作指南:V23版](https://wenku.csdn.net/doc/6412b712be7fbd1778d48fb7?spm=1055.2635.3001.10343) # 1. 日立电子扫描电镜概述 日立电子扫描电镜(Scanning Electron Microscope, SEM)是利用聚焦的高能电子束扫描样品表面,以获得样品表面形貌和成分信息的仪器。它具有卓越的分辨率,可以达到纳米级别的成像,因此在

【文档变更管理】:Fluent中文帮助文档的版本控制策略

![版本控制](https://www.devopsschool.com/blog/wp-content/uploads/2024/01/image-298.png) 参考资源链接:[ANSYS Fluent中文帮助文档:全面指南(1-28章)](https://wenku.csdn.net/doc/6461921a543f8444889366dc?spm=1055.2635.3001.10343) # 1. Fluent中文帮助文档的版本控制概述 在当今数字化时代,版本控制已成为IT文档管理的核心组成部分。Fluent中文帮助文档作为开发者社区中的关键资源,其版本控制的准确性与效率直接关

【外围设备集成】:ESP32最小系统外围设备集成与扩展性探讨

![【外围设备集成】:ESP32最小系统外围设备集成与扩展性探讨](https://ucc.alicdn.com/pic/developer-ecology/gt63v3rlas2la_475864204cd04d35ad05d70ac6f0d698.png?x-oss-process=image/resize,s_500,m_lfit) 参考资源链接:[ESP32 最小系统原理图.pdf](https://wenku.csdn.net/doc/6401abbbcce7214c316e94cc?spm=1055.2635.3001.10343) # 1. ESP32概述与最小系统构成 ES

【Symbol LS2208无线通信优化指南】:提高无线扫描枪性能的秘诀

![无线通信优化](https://www.keneuc.cn/uploads/allimg/20220309/1-220309105619A9.jpg) 参考资源链接:[Symbol LS2208扫描枪设置详解与常见问题解决方案](https://wenku.csdn.net/doc/6412b67ebe7fbd1778d46ec5?spm=1055.2635.3001.10343) # 1. 无线通信基础与无线扫描枪概述 ## 1.1 无线通信的演化 无线通信技术自20世纪初开始发展以来,已经历了从简单的无线电报到当前的4G、5G网络的巨大飞跃。每一阶段的变革都是基于更高频段、更先进调

阿里巴巴Java多线程与并发控制:规范引导下的性能优化与问题解决

![阿里巴巴Java多线程与并发控制:规范引导下的性能优化与问题解决](http://jxzhangzh.com/img/mt/02/02.png) 参考资源链接:[阿里巴巴Java编程规范详解](https://wenku.csdn.net/doc/646dbdf9543f844488d81454?spm=1055.2635.3001.10343) # 1. Java多线程基础和并发模型 Java多线程编程是构建高效、可伸缩应用程序的关键技术之一。在本章中,我们将探索Java多线程的基础知识和并发模型的原理,为深入理解后续章节的高级概念打下坚实的基础。 ## 1.1 Java多线程基础

模拟电路设计者的必备宝典:拉扎维习题答案与系统集成之道

![模拟电路设计者的必备宝典:拉扎维习题答案与系统集成之道](https://img-blog.csdnimg.cn/img_convert/249c0c2507bf8d6bbe0ff26d6d324d86.png) 参考资源链接:[拉扎维《模拟CMOS集成电路设计》习题答案(手写版) ](https://wenku.csdn.net/doc/6412b76dbe7fbd1778d4a42f?spm=1055.2635.3001.10343) # 1. 拉扎维模拟电路理论基础回顾 ## 理论框架概述 在深入了解拉扎维的模拟电路习题之前,必须首先回顾模拟电路理论的基础知识。本章节将探讨模拟电

电气设计要点:SENT协议信号稳定传输的秘密

![电气设计要点:SENT协议信号稳定传输的秘密](https://infosys.beckhoff.com/content/1033/el1262/Images/png/4226967947__Web.png) 参考资源链接:[SAE J2716_201604 (SENT协议).pdf](https://wenku.csdn.net/doc/6412b704be7fbd1778d48caf?spm=1055.2635.3001.10343) # 1. SENT协议简介与优势 SENT(Single Edge Nibble Transmission)协议,一种专为汽车传感器设计的串行通信协

74LS90与可编程逻辑设备的比较分析:优势、局限及选择指南

![74LS90与可编程逻辑设备的比较分析:优势、局限及选择指南](https://community.intel.com/t5/image/serverpage/image-id/18895i1394BF31E1180EF5?v=v2) 参考资源链接:[74LS90引脚功能及真值表](https://wenku.csdn.net/doc/64706418d12cbe7ec3fa9083?spm=1055.2635.3001.10343) # 1. 74LS90与可编程逻辑设备基础 在数字电子设计领域,理解基本组件和可编程逻辑设备的概念是至关重要的。本章旨在为读者提供74LS90这种固定功

【SKTOOL软件自定义脚本功能详解】:深入探讨与最佳实践

![SKTOOL软件介绍与操作](https://cdn.educba.com/academy/wp-content/uploads/2020/08/Data-Collection-Tools.jpg) 参考资源链接:[显控SKTOOL:HMI上位软件详解与操作指南](https://wenku.csdn.net/doc/644dbaf3ea0840391e683c41?spm=1055.2635.3001.10343) # 1. SKTOOL软件概述及脚本功能简介 ## 1.1 SKTOOL软件简介 SKTOOL是一款先进的IT自动化管理平台,旨在通过脚本编程简化复杂的IT操作流程。它允